Canal Course
7:30am ACC Qualifying Tournament
18 Hole Play - Top 4 finishers receive entry to
the Air Canada Championship.
Update
The qualifiers were Todd Barranger (64) from South Carolina, Jeff Coston (64) Washington State,
Kent Fukushima (65) Alberta, and Michael Coombs and Jacob Rohde (66's) Michael to win on the first playoff hole. Michael also from
Washington State.
The Celebrity Pro Am consisted of four amateurs, one local celebrity and one tour pro.
From my perspective the crowds seemed a little thinner than previous years
but the enthusiasm level and excitement that the A.C.C. was here once again
was definitely in the air.
The weather was anything but un-cooperative, people please remember your sun block, you will
fry this week. And what goes better on a hot day but an ice cold beer that is actually
cheaper than last year! That's right the beer prices were reduced from $5 to a now $4.25 per can.
